4SE is integrated within the General Medical-Surgical Service and Departments of Medicine and Infectious Diseases to provide quality care to adult (aged 15 and higher) medical patients who are acutely ill with a spectrum of diagnoses related to HIV/AIDS, as well as other medical diagnoses such as: pneumonia, r/o tuberculosis, sepsis, sickle cell anemia, cancer and palliative care. Patients are admitted to the unit by their primary care physician or by the Hospitalist/Faculty Service. An interdisciplinary approach to care is provided throughout the continuum of service. Patient care needs are identified through interdisciplinary assessments, team care planning, and a patient classification system.


There is a special focus on pain management, medications, self-care, nutrition, and education. 4SE staff provides special procedures including chemotherapy administration and monitoring, pain management, metabolic support, patient and caregiver education and support, and palliative care. Respiratory isolation services are provided to those patients requiring ‘airborne precautions’. Patients who require a higher level of care are transferred either to a cardiac monitoring unit or to an intensive care unit (ICU).
